The outdoor dining area was gorgeous and was a much-needed contrast from the claustrophobia of downtown Bologna. The quality of the food was mostly very good. Of the eight things my wife and I tried, the shrimp salad was the only thing I thought was subpar. Their tortellini in parmigiano reggiano cream and fliordilate Bolognese were the two standouts. Bonus points for an excellently-curated wine list and charging a fair price for their wines. I paid 38 euros for a bottle of a very good Super Tuscan. Overall a very good dining experience.

I've become a regular at this wonderful restaurant, and I've sampled almost every dish, both traditional and revisited. In addition to the choice of top-quality ingredients, selected according to principles of respect for animals, nature, and local businesses, each recipe is crafted down to the smallest detail, with passion, experience, and culture.
An added bonus is the use of charcoal in cooking meat, fish, and vegetables of all kinds.
This evening, I opted for fish and vegetables:
Grilled sea bass with cabbage puree and green olive gel, grilled spinach, and mixed wild salad.
A refined starter of grilled broad beans with fossa cheese and basil oil.
Federica Bianco, the restaurant manager, has the ability to make everyone feel welcome and at home.
In the kitchen, everyone is well-trained and available to answer any questions.
I'm truly happy that a place like this exists.

A very pleasant lunch :)
The tagliolini with mushrooms were delicious, served with fresh parsley oil; the only flaw was that the tagliolini were a bit broken.
The grilled beef was a success: tender, well-seasoned, and smelled of the grill; the guinea fowl leg was equally as tender and had a flavorful base.
The accompanying vegetables weren't a filler and held their own against the meat without being overpowering; then there's the Sunset Fizz, a cherry-flavored drink, refreshing and generous in quantity.
The place is relaxing, well-kept, and well-utilized; the tables are well-spaced; the service is friendly and efficient. The price is fair, €44 per person.
